Dual Agency
Check all disclosures a potential real estate agent that you carefully.Remember that dual agency could occur. This means the broker represents you and the tenant. Dual agency should be disclosed and must be agreed upon by both parties.

You should be aware of any potential environmental concerns. A property has a history of hazardous waste issue would be of huge concern. You are responsible for these problems if they occur on your property, even if you did not cause them.

Units Requires
Think bigger when you think about commercial real estate investments. If you were considering purchasing a property with a dozen units, realize that it is no harder managing 50 units than five. A property with nine units requires the same amount of time put into the financing as a building with nineteen units requires, and buying a larger building with more units costs less per unit.
